I colored this image with Prismacolor pencils and Gamsol. I adhered it to the card with foam tape to give it some dimension. The paper is from My Mind’s Eye Bohemia collection. The cardstock I used is Terracotta Tile. I was so excited by how well it matched the paper. The green strip is Spring Moss and I used an EK Success border punch to punch the border. The sentiment is stamped in Terracotta Tile and the satin ribbon is Enchanted Evening. The little blue bling in the corner is more of my clear cell phone bling colored with a B97 Copic marker.
